PMN-31% PT/expoxy 1-3 piezoelectric composites with a different volume fraction of PMN-31% PT single crystals from 0.4 to 0.7 have been studied as regards fabrication and electric properties. The < 001 > oriented piezoelectric composites exhibit functional properties of low dielectric constant, high electromechanical coupling coefficient (0.80), and low acoustic impendence compared to the < 110 > oriented ones. The vibration characteristics of the piezoelectric composites strongly depend on the rod geometry and the volume fraction. The results obtained indicate that these piezoelectric composites with better global properties are promising candidates for biomedical imaging and underwater transducer applications.
